Current Visitor Guidelines
Non-COVID inpatients and outpatients may have visitors in the facility at any time. This includes the emergency department, all outpatient departments and all clinics.
Inpatients may have one adult visitor stay with them at night.
Visitation policies for the ICU/CVR, Transitional Care Unit and Senior Behavioral Health Unit may vary. Visitors of these units should check with department staff for updated visitation guidelines prior to arrival.
We will continue to take measures to prevent the spread of COVID-19 and will ask visitors to follow these guidelines:
- No fever above 100.3.
- No COVID-19 or COVID-19-like symptoms (fever, runny nose, cough, shortness of breath).
- No one waiting the results of a COVID-19 test.
- No contact with a COVID-19 infected person.
- No contact with someone who is awaiting results of a COVID-19 test.
- Use of hand sanitizer upon entry and exit.
- Wearing a mask is OPTIONAL in all locations of the hospital, except our transitional care unit. Masks will continue to be required on our transitional care unit.
